Ticket #907 — Timetabler env misconfig

New hires: the Slatebridge timetable solver on staging ran with prod constraints because someone copied the wrong env file. Symptoms: impossible room assignments, solver timeouts after 20 minutes. Fix: use the staging template, not prod. Verify `SOLVER_MODE=staging` before starting a run. Do not reuse old dotfiles from the shared drive. The solver also needs its scheduler credential to fetch constraint sets, so include this line:

vault entry, hadup-yahop: ARCHIVE_KEY3=527

The Slategrove timetable solver (module: Chalkline) generates weekly schedules for the pilot schools in the Verrow district. This audit item covers verification that the constraint engine honours teacher availability, room capacity, and the double-booking guard introduced in release 4.2. Evidence required: solver regression suite output, two sampled school runs, and sign-off on the conflict report. Outstanding: one sampled run still pending. The release cannot be tagged until this item is closed by the accountable owner named below.

signatory, yahog-badug: Quenix Ulaael

# Service Accounts: String Extraction

The `extract-i18n` script pulls translatable strings from all Bramblewick repos and pushes them to the Glossa service. It runs under the `i18n-extractor` service account. Do not run it under your personal account; Glossa rate-limits individual users aggressively. The account has write access to the staging catalog only. Set the token in your shell before invoking the script. The current staging token is below.

API key for kahap-kafog: zpat15_6qzxZ7YR8aDwjmp

## Authentication

Heads up for the sync: while untangling the old Quillbase ORM layer, we found that half the legacy models were hitting the schema-introspection service with a hardcoded credential from 2019. Lovely. The refactor moves all of that behind the new `orm_bridge` client, which reads its key from the environment like a civilized library. If you're running the migration scripts locally this week, you'll need the current bridge key. Grab it from the vault normally, but for this sprint it's pasted below.

app token of fajop-fahif = qvz4-AnML